W. FLETCHER, Circuit Judge:

This case concerns the Interstate Agreement on Detainers ("IAD"), 18 U.S.C.App. 2, and what starts the clock running on a prisoner's demand for a speedy trial. Appellant Victor Guy Johnson was serving a term in a Washington state prison when the United States Attorney for Oregon filed a federal complaint against him for an unrelated crime. The U.S. Attorney had the U.S. Marshal's Service serve a detainer for Johnson on the Washington authorities...
